Transaction 43bcc88691e82996e52b849e201cc149fb369ec4dbec1cb9575ec477f1bb8b3b
1 Input
2 Outputs
- 43bcc88691e82996e52b849e201cc149fb369ec4dbec1cb9575ec477f1bb8b3b:0
- 43bcc88691e82996e52b849e201cc149fb369ec4dbec1cb9575ec477f1bb8b3b:1
value 935235
address 3MZTcJSPbRC3wpDLygnbieNQgGCZwV3f2D
value 3536939
address 12sfs7gWbosoDFQCPuonWp34Ad3JoSJhrg